Spain Defeats Austria 3-0 to Advance to World Cup Round of 16

GR3 hr ago

Spain secured a comfortable 3-0 victory over Austria, advancing to the Round of 16 in the World Cup. Luis de la Fuente's team dominated the match from the outset. Mikel Oyarzabal opened the scoring in the 36th minute, giving Spain a 1-0 lead. In the second half, Pedro Porro extended the advantage to 2-0 in the 66th minute, effectively sealing their progression. The Spanish team continued to press their opponents throughout the game, demonstrating a strong performance. This win ensures Spain's continued participation in the tournament as they move into the knockout stages. The team's tactical approach and execution were key factors in their decisive win over Austria.
